M. Jeeva Sankar has authored 96 papers that have received a total of 3.2k indexed citations.
This includes 45 papers in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health, 43 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and 24 papers in Epidemiology. The topics of these papers are Neonatal Respiratory Health Research (33 papers), Infant Development and Preterm Care (16 papers) and Sepsis Diagnosis and Treatment (12 papers). M. Jeeva Sankar is often cited by papers focused on Neonatal Respiratory Health Research (33 papers), Infant Development and Preterm Care (16 papers) and Sepsis Diagnosis and Treatment (12 papers) and collaborates with scholars based in India, United States and Pakistan. M. Jeeva Sankar's co-authors include Ramesh Agarwal, Vinod K. Paul, Ashok K. Deorari, Jhuma Sankar and Anu Thukral and has published in prestigious journals such as The Lancet, PLoS ONE and PEDIATRICS.
